What are the average prices for hotels in Colombia?
Average hotel prices in Colombia vary by location, ranging from $60 to $300 per night. Major cities like Bogotá and Cartagena generally have higher rates, while smaller cities offer more affordable accommodations. Luxury hotels like Grand Hyatt Bogota and Movich Hotel Cartagena De Indias can exceed $300.

Hotels in Colombia: Essential Travel Guide

This guide provides crucial insights into hotel accommodations across Colombia, evaluating around 100 properties to assist travelers in making informed choices about their stay.

Typical nightly rates range from $30 to $150 USD.

Peak seasons are December to January and June to August.

Local taxes are approximately 19% on accommodations.

Hotels are commonly located 2-5 kilometers from major attractions.

Booking tips include reserving 3-4 weeks in advance for better rates.
